No, my problem with the capital verbalization happens when reviewing
with Flat review keys.  When I type, I use word mode now so the only
time I would be concerned with capitalization is either with flat
review as I just described or by using the arrow keys like in gedit.
If I use the normal arrow keys, it behaves the way I want it to.  It
raises the pitch according to the upper case voice settings in Orca.
It is the individual chars being spoken with flat review that gives me
the fits.  That's why I doubt espeak or speech dispatcher having the
bug.  In my case, capitalization is set to "None" in my speechd.conf
file.
